Output 44e3b1df61f5e122e3955dab77af4ea90ddc1006f6ff62a2a4ab9c7212f70f9e:11

value
526902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5774cffcfbd89d7cfa07686d483dd4424d64e8d OP_EQUAL
address
3Kh7xVpg1EUZMv6DPFdMF1bdTh6SdWUF4D
transaction
44e3b1df61f5e122e3955dab77af4ea90ddc1006f6ff62a2a4ab9c7212f70f9e
spent
true